PKUWC&WC2025 游记
没抱太大期望,一切皆随缘。
1.11
最近停课备考省选,不过状态大不如前,和 NOIP 的大前周很像。就当省选之前再对自己打击一次,这样就可以努力考省选了?
1.13
昨晚失眠很难受。中午坐飞机来,前座的大妈感觉很人机。由于只有大床房,我只能和lyq大蛇同床共枕,恶心的还有只有一个桌子,所以我只能在大厅学习。
1.14
PKUWC Day 1.
也是起飞了。
T1 在 00:25 做完。此时有点小喜悦。
T2 在 01:00 想出我的做法,但由于不知如何证明复杂度正确性还有是否能卡常通过,于是一直在纠结,最后在 3:00 过了。简单说一下做法:
首先考虑
l=1 的情况,可以对于每个点i 求出a_i 即只有当x\le a_i 时,点i 才会被算入贡献。对于每个l 求出序列a 肯定会超时,设p_{i,j} 表示当l=j 点的a_i 值。会发现序列p_i 有很多连续且相同的值,然后对于相同的值不重复记录即可,不会证明复杂度正确性。复杂度O((V+m)\log^2n) ,V 即p 的块数。
后面只有一个小时不想争了,于是 T3 只打了 20 分暴力。